John, when it comes to multiplayer games, the ability to pause is incredibly rare. The game world continues moving even if there are no people playing so it really doesn't make any sense to let someone pause. To pull off the effect in the past it required server sided effort to make sense of the player who would suddenly be marked as off limits to zombies and was not affected by normal game mechanics.
